There are no reservation criteria for the Common Management Admission Test. However, Common Management Admission Test participating institutes have to abide by reservation criteria for educational institutions set by the GoI (Government of India) during the admission process. Students planning to pursue a Master of Business Administration can check the reservation criteria for the particular college at its official website of the Common Admission Test and fill out the application form accordingly. Eligibility criteria for MAT:
Candidates should have a Bachelor's degree in any discipline from a recognised university or institute. There is no age limit to appear for the exam. Final year graduation students can also apply for the exam.
Eligibility criteria for CMAT:
Candidates should have a Bachelor's degree in any discipline from a recognised university or institute. The minimum age limit for the exam is 21 years. Final year graduation students can also apply for the exam.
